具体项目的软件实验需求分析并配有数据流图和er图PPT
在以下示例中,我们将展示一个假设的项目——在线零售商店的订单管理系统的软件实验需求分析,并配备数据流图和ER图。 项目概述我们的在线零售商店的订单管理系统...
在以下示例中,我们将展示一个假设的项目——在线零售商店的订单管理系统的软件实验需求分析,并配备数据流图和ER图。 项目概述我们的在线零售商店的订单管理系统需要处理和管理客户订单的各个方面,包括订单的创建、编辑、查看和删除等操作。该系统也需要与库存管理系统进行交互,以确保订单中商品的数量和可用性。 功能需求以下是我们需要的功能需求:创建订单客户可以在该系统中创建新的订单,包括选择商品、添加到购物车、提供送货信息等编辑订单客户可以修改他们已经创建的订单,包括更改购物车中的商品、修改送货信息等查看订单客户可以查看他们已经创建的订单的状态和详细信息删除订单在某些情况下,客户可能需要删除他们已经创建的订单与库存管理系统交互系统需要确保订单中的商品数量和可用性,这需要与库存管理系统进行交互 数据流图以下是一个简化版本的数据流图:这是一个基本的数据流图,显示了用户活动如何推动系统的各个部分。这个图表可以帮助我们理解系统的数据流和主要活动。 ER图以下是一个简单的ER图,描述了我们的数据实体和他们之间的关系:实体:用户(User)订单(Order)商品(Product)购物车(Cart)送货信息(Delivery Information)库存(Stock)订单状态(Order Status)实体关系用户(User)- 创建订单 (Orders)一个用户可以创建多个订单订单 (Order) - 由购物车 (Cart) 组成每个订单都由一个或多个购物车组成购物车 (Cart) - 由商品 (Product) 组成每个购物车都包含一个或多个商品订单 (Order) - 参考送货信息 (Delivery Information)每个订单都参考一个送货信息商品 (Product) - 检查库存 (Stock)每个商品都需要检查库存用户 (User) - 查看订单 (Orders)一个用户可以查看他的多个订单用户 (User) - 编辑订单 (Orders)一个用户可以编辑他的多个订单用户 (User) - 删除订单 (Orders)一个用户可以删除他的多个订单订单 (Order) - 更新状态 (Order Status)每个订单都可以更新状态用户 (User) - 检索库存 (Stock)一个用户可以检索库存信息。库存被查询后要反馈给用户。在这个ER图中,我们展示了我们的数据实体和他们之间的关系。这有助于我们理解我们需要的数据结构以及他们如何相互关联以上就是关于在线零售商店的订单管理系统的软件实验需求分析,配备了数据流图和ER图的内容,这只是一个基本的概念性模型,具体实现过程中还需要进一步细化设计。